Benefits of Custom Door Installation
Custom door installation provides numerous advantages over off-the-shelf alternatives. Some of the primary advantages consist of:
Personalization: Custom doors can be developed to match particular architectural styles or individual choices, providing an unique appearance that matches the total design of the home or structure.
Fit and Functionality: Custom doors are made to fit specific dimensions, ensuring that they close effectively and maintain security, which can be a challenge with standard doors.
Enhanced Durability: Custom doors typically utilize premium materials and workmanship, leading to items that might provide much better sturdiness and durability than mass-produced options.
Energy Efficiency: Custom doors can be tailored to consist of much better insulative homes, lowering energy loss and increasing performance in heating and cooling.
Types of Custom Doors
When considering custom door installation, it's necessary to understand the numerous types available. Here is a brief introduction of some popular options:
Type of DoorDescriptionWood DoorsTimeless and flexible, wood doors provide a variety of looks and can be customized in regards to wood species, surface, and design.Glass DoorsPerfect for boosting natural light, glass doors can be framed or frameless and customized in size and glass type (clear, frosted, etc).Steel DoorsKnown for their strength and security, steel doors can be customized with various surfaces and styles appropriate for both interior and exterior applications.Fiberglass DoorsOffering outstanding insulation properties, fiberglass doors can be developed to imitate wood and are available in numerous styles.Moving DoorsPerfect for conserving space, sliding doors can be personalized for patios, closets, or space dividers, permitting a smooth transition in between indoor and outdoor areas.The Custom Door Installation Process

How much does custom door installation normally cost?
The cost of custom door installation can vary commonly based upon products, style complexity, and labor. It's advisable to seek advice from a professional for a customized quote.
2. How long does the custom door manufacturing process take?
The production procedure can take anywhere from a few weeks to a couple of months, depending upon the complexity of your style and manufacturer work.
3. Can I tailor the hardware on my custom door?
Yes, hardware such as deals with, locks, and hinges can be selected to match your style preferences and security needs.
4. What upkeep is needed for custom doors?
Maintenance differs based upon the door product. Wood doors might need periodic sealing or staining, while fiberglass doors usually require less maintenance.
5. Are custom doors more energy-efficient than standard doors?
Custom doors can be designed with remarkable insulation and weatherproofing choices, which typically leads to better energy efficiency compared to basic doors.
